Summary
Overview
Work History
Education
Skills
Accomplishments
Projects
DECLARATION
Personal Information
Timeline
Generic

Vineet Ranakoti

Summary

Full Stack Developer with over 3 years of experience, demonstrating significant contributions at Bebo Technologies India. Proficient in JavaScript frameworks and RESTful API development, showcasing a proven ability to optimize application performance and scalability. Adept in collaborative environments, delivering innovative solutions and producing high-quality, maintainable code. Committed to leveraging advanced technologies to tackle complex challenges and drive measurable outcomes.

Overview

4
4
years of professional experience

Work History

Software Engineer

beboTechnologies
Chandigarh
03.2022 - Current

Education

Master of Computer Applications -

Gurukula Kangri Deemed To Be University
01-2022

Bachelor of Computer Applications -

Omkaranand Intitute of Management And Technology
01-2019

Skills

  • Languages & Frameworks: JavaScript (ES6), TypeScript, Reactjs, Java, SpringBoot
  • Libraries & Styling: Material UI, Tailwind CSS, Bootstrap, Tanstack
  • State Management: Redux Toolkit, Context API, React Query
  • Build Tools & Bundlers: Git, Vite, YARN, NPM
  • API Development: RESTful APIs, WebSockets (SocketIO)
  • Authentication & Authorization: JWT, OAuth 20
  • Performance & Scalability: Load Balancing, Caching with Redis, Asynchronous Programming (Promises, Async/Await)
  • Relational/Non-Relational: PostgreSQL, GraphQL
  • Testing Frameworks: Jest
  • Code Quality: ESLint, Prettier, Git Hooks
  • AWS Services: DynamoDB, S3
  • Agile (Scrum/Kanban), Code Reviews, PR Workflows

Accomplishments

Inventory application:

  • Enhanced application scalability and responsiveness, enabling seamless handling of large inventory datasets across multiple user roles

Workflow automation app:

  • Built reusable, high-performance UI components that improved scalability, user experience, and development efficiency

Test automation:

  • Used ChatGPT API for Jest script generation
  • Jira-style sprint and issue management tool

Integrated ChatGPT API for front-end testing script automation

Improved UI performance using React and Vite

Projects

Inventory Management System

Tech stack: React.js, TypeScript, Context API, GraphQL, Tanstack Query/Table, React Hook Form, Axios

  • Utilized GraphQL with TanStack Query for efficient, schema-driven data queries, and mutations
  • Integrated secure authentication via OAuth 2.0, supporting role-based access control
  • Collaborated on RESTful API development and handled frontend data consumption with robust error handling and loading states
  • Implemented responsive UI/UX principles to ensure a seamless experience across devices

Workflow Automation and Management

Tech stack: React.js, Redux, Bootstrap, Material UI, GraphQL, and Tanstack table

  • Integrated GraphQL APIs for real-time data interactions and UI updates
  • Used TanStack Table to implement configurable, high-performance table UIs
  • Focused on modular React component architecture and custom hooks for state and effect management
  • Optimized rendering performance for large documents and embedded components

AI-Powered Test Automation and Management

Tech stack: React.js, Java, Spring Boot, Flask, OpenAPI, GPT integration

  • Designed and developed a lightweight test automation and management tool
  • Implemented task boards, backlog grooming, and sprint planning with React.js and Java, along with a Spring Boot backend
  • Integrated OpenAPI for API documentation and validation
  • Used Langchain API with GPT to power an automation script and test generation
  • Followed a microservice-aligned architecture for scalable deployment

DECLARATION

I do hereby declare that the entire particulars given above are true to the best of my knowledge and belief. 

Vineet Ranakoti

Personal Information

Timeline

Software Engineer

beboTechnologies
03.2022 - Current

Master of Computer Applications -

Gurukula Kangri Deemed To Be University

Bachelor of Computer Applications -

Omkaranand Intitute of Management And Technology
Vineet Ranakoti